PT-24-8W Battery Charger
“Smart” marine battery charging technology for 24-volt systems aboard workboats, military vessels, commercial vessels, and recreational craft. This charger interacts with batteries, providing the optimum three-stage charge process for fast recovery and conditioning, maximizing performance, and extending battery life.
A selector switch adjusts output voltage to adapt to gel-cell, flooded lead-acid, or AGM battery types. An optional temperature compensation sensor also adjusts output for ideal voltage based on changes in the batteries’ ambient temperature. All models are housed in a rugged stainless steel case with a durable white powder coat finish, and the internal circuitry is polyurethane coated for maximum corrosion resistance.

Lynx Smart BMS 500 NG (M10)
The Lynx Smart BMS NG is a dedicated Battery Management System (BMS) designed specifically for the Victron Lithium NG batteries. These batteries utilize Lithium Iron Phosphate (LiFePO4) technology and are available in 12.8 V, 25.6 V, and 51.2 V variants with various capacities. They can be configured in series, parallel, and series/parallel arrangements, allowing for the creation of battery banks with system voltages of 12V, 24V, or 48V. The maximum number of batteries in a single system is 50, enabling a maximum energy storage of 192kWh in a 12V system and up to 384kWh in a 24V and 48V system. 115-12-8 Power Supply
This super-rugged DC power supply is ideal for powering 12-volt communication and navigation equipment onboard commercial vessels where reliability is essential. The proven linear circuit design provides pure noise-free output and a long service life.

Skylla-TG Charger - 24/30 GMDSS
This Victron Skylla-TG 24/30 Charger has been designed to provide all required monitoring and alarm data. Both the battery and the GMDSS system are connected directly to the charger. Data and alarms are displayed on a digital panel (VE.Net GMDSS panel, to be ordered separately). A standard eight-wire UTP cable connects the charger to the panel.
GMDSS
The Global Maritime Distress & Safety System (GMDSS) was developed by the International Maritime Organisation (IMO) to improve maritime distress and safety communications.
Power Supply
The Skylla TG has proven itself to be an excellent battery charger and power supply for GMDSS applications. However, when using a standard Skylla charger, additional equipment is needed to perform the monitoring and alarm functions required for GMDSS.
Installation Made Easy: The Skylla GMDSS
The Victron Skylla GMDSS Charger has been designed to provide all required monitoring and alarm data. Both the battery and the GMDSS system are connected directly to the charger. Data and alarms are displayed on a digital panel (VE.Net GMDSS panel, to be ordered separately). A standard eight-wire UTP cable connects the charger to the panel. Skylla TG 24 30 GMDSS
No Adjustments Needed
The whole system is ‘click and go’: the panels are pre-programmed for GMDSS functionality. A simple, intuitive menu allows changing of settings if required.
Battery Time To Go
The Skylla GMDSS charger has a built-in battery controller. The capacity of the battery is fully monitored, so the panel can even indicate the ’time to go’ in case of a power supply blackout.
Perfect Charger for Any Type of Battery
Charge voltage can be precisely adjusted to suit any VRLA or flooded battery system.

Mac Plus 12/12-50 + CZone
Boost the Service Battery
Too often, service batteries don’t get the charge they need. This is a problem made worse by smart alternators and start/stop systems, which result in slow and insufficient charges. The Mac Plus DC-DC charger solves this problem, providing a quick, safe, and consistent charge to the service battery. And, by knowing when the engine is running and providing charge, users can be sure that the Mac Plus will never drain a starter battery.
Proven Mastervolt Quality
Users get peace of mind knowing that they have the best on board. Using the proven Mastervolt 3-step+ charge algorithm, the Mac Plus delivers a quick and easy charge, even for completely flat batteries.
A robust design holds up in even the harshest conditions, with battery temperature-optimized charging and a high-quality aluminum housing to ensure superior protection against dust and water ingress. The power-efficient design also allows the Mac Plus to operate silently and without a fan.
Total Power Flexibility
With a wide DC input range, the Mac Plus allows for all DC sources and can charge two batteries from a single alternator or charger. It supports a full range of chemistries and battery types, including lithium. It also functions seamlessly with modern alternators such as Euro 5 and 6, ensuring proper charging by providing constant power, even when the alternator is inactive.
Parallel configuration of up to ten units will provide over 100 amperes. Advanced high-frequency technology with modern microprocessors ensures minimal power loss when switching from 12V to 24V and vice versa.
Analog voltage sense ports are also available to compensate for voltage drops and maintain proper charging.
